Planeta prohibido
Voice of Robby the Robot
Reconocido como uno de los clásicos de la ciencia-ficcion adulta, Forbidden Planet es una de las grandes películas realizadas durante la década de los cincuenta, junto con otras como La invasión de los ladrones de cuerpos (Invasion of the body snatchers, 1956), El increíble hombre menguante (The incredible shrinking man, 1957), y Ultimátum a la Tierra (The day the earth stood still, 1951). Pero su importancia va mas allá, pues Planeta Prohibido también representa un germen sobre el cual mucha de la ciencia-ficción para la pantalla grande y pequeña se iba a desarrollar a partir de la década de los sesenta. No es difícil ver en los tripulantes de la nave espacial los futuros antecesores de los tripulantes del Enterprise en Star Trek y en el robot a un ancestro de C3PO. También fue innovadora en su banda sonora, ya que fue la primera película con banda sonora totalmente electrónica, sintetizada con circuitos electrónicos creados ex-profeso, aunque es música ambiental y no sinfónica.
The Dragon Slayer
Narrator
The Dragon Slayer is an animated cartoon in Technicolor., and is the first film of Peanuts director Bill Melendez. It was commissione by Du Pont to explain its security plan to company employees. The story revolves around Sir Evans, a knight of old, who goes forth to battle the menacing dragons. Only through the protection of armor made for him by his trusty squire, D.I.R.P. can he slay the dragons without being singed by their fiery blasts. But knights in legends aren't the only ones to fear dragons. Most of us, like Ed Blevins, hero of this tale, have the modern-day dragons of insecurity to reckon with. But Ed, like Sir Evans, also has the protection of D.I.R.P., in this case the Du Pont Industrial Relations Plans, which are outstanding examples of how a company helps its employees help themselves.
